Meet the Team

  • Karen Lum

    FOUNDER
    Karen is a deeply dedicated member of the fencing community, having been involved in the sport for over 40 years. She has won bronze and silver medals at NAC (North American Cup) tournaments. Karen is passionate about the sport, proclaiming that fencing is both life and community, and she actively contributes by teaching new students and competing in tournaments.

  • Nicolas Rousset

    HEAD COACH
    Born and trained in France, Coach Nicolas Rousset is a former member of the French National Fencing Team and an internationally ranked sabre fencer. With years of competitive experience at the senior world level, including World Cup and Grand Prix podium finishes, Nico brings elite expertise and a deep passion for the sport to every lesson.

    Known for his technical precision, disciplined approach, and ability to inspire athletes of all ages, Nico’s coaching philosophy blends the art and strategy of fencing with physical and mental development.

San Francisco Sabre School has been a cornerstone of the fencing community for over 20 years, dedicated to enhancing wellness through the art of fencing.

Catering to all ages and skill levels, our school offers expert guidance from Olympic-trained coaches. Whether you’re looking to improve fitness, enjoy recreational fencing, or compete in local and national tournaments, SF Sabre School is here to help you achieve your goals.
